Ucaf – a Framework for Analog Integrated Circuit Analysis and Design

چکیده

This paper presents a fully configurable framework for analog integrated circuit design automation. The goal of this framework, named as UCAF, is to provide in a single environment several optimization heuristics, design methodologies and technology options in order to allow for the designer the possibility to perform a set of comparisons and selections aiming the optimized design. UCAF was implemented in Matlab® and has a friendly graphical interface (GUI) for input and output. As results and examples of use we present the design automation of a Miller Operational Transconductance Amplifier (OTA), comparing design objectives and fabrication processes.
